@font-face{font-family:'Inter';font-style:normal;font-weight:400;font-display:swap;src:url(https://fonts.gstatic.com/s/inter/v13/UcC73FwrK3iLTeHuS_fvQtMwCp50KnMa1ZL7W0Q5nw.woff2) format('woff2');unicode-range:U+0000-00FF,U+0131,U+0152-0153,U+02BB-02BC,U+02C6,U+02DA,U+02DC,U+0304,U+0308,U+0329,U+2000-206F,U+2074,U+20AC,U+2122,U+2191,U+2193,U+2212,U+2215,U+FEFF,U+FFFD;size-adjust:100%;ascent-override:90%;descent-override:22%;line-gap-override:0}@font-face{font-family:'Inter';font-style:normal;font-weight:700;font-display:swap;src:url(https://fonts.gstatic.com/s/inter/v13/UcC73FwrK3iLTeHuS_fvQtMwCp50KnMa1ZL7W0Q5nw.woff2) format('woff2');unicode-range:U+0000-00FF,U+0131,U+0152-0153,U+02BB-02BC,U+02C6,U+02DA,U+02DC,U+0304,U+0308,U+0329,U+2000-206F,U+2074,U+20AC,U+2122,U+2191,U+2193,U+2212,U+2215,U+FEFF,U+FFFD;size-adjust:100%;ascent-override:90%;descent-override:22%;line-gap-override:0}:root{--bg-light:#F0F2F5;--accent:#4F46E5;--accent-secondary:#34D399;--text-light:#1F2937;--card-bg-light:rgba(255,255,255,0.65);--card-border-light:rgba(255,255,255,0.3);--shadow-light:0 8px 32px 0 rgba(31,38,135,0.1)}html{scroll-behavior:smooth}body{font-family:'Inter',sans-serif;margin:0;padding:0;background-color:var(--bg-light);color:var(--text-light)}.animated-bg{position:fixed;top:0;left:0;width:100%;height:100%;z-index:-1;background:linear-gradient(45deg,#e0e7ff,#c7d2fe,#a5b4fc,#F0F2F5);background-size:400% 400%;animation:gradient-animation 20s ease infinite}@keyframes gradient-animation{0%{background-position:0 50%}50%{background-position:100% 50%}100%{background-position:0 50%}}.container{max-width:1100px;margin:0 auto;padding:0 20px}.main-content{position:relative;z-index:1}.header{display:flex;justify-content:center;align-items:center;padding:20px 0}.header__logo{font-size:1.5rem;font-weight:700;text-decoration:none;color:var(--text-light)}.header__logo span{color:var(--accent)}.section{padding:80px 0;text-align:center}.hero{min-height:80vh;display:flex;flex-direction:column;justify-content:center;align-items:center}.hero__title{font-size:clamp(2.5rem,6vw,4.5rem);font-weight:700;line-height:1.1;margin-bottom:20px}.hero__subtitle{font-size:clamp(1rem,2.5vw,1.25rem);max-width:70ch;margin:0 auto 40px;opacity:.9}.cta-button{display:inline-block;background-color:var(--accent);color:#fff;padding:16px 32px;border-radius:8px;font-size:1.1rem;font-weight:700;text-decoration:none;transition:transform .2s ease,box-shadow .2s ease;box-shadow:0 4px 15px rgba(79,70,229,0.4)}.cta-button:hover{transform:scale(1.05);box-shadow:0 8px 25px rgba(79,70,229,0.6)}.section__title{font-size:2.5rem;font-weight:700;margin-bottom:20px}.section__paragraph{max-width:70ch;margin:0 auto 30px auto;line-height:1.6;opacity:.9}.showcase-card{background:var(--card-bg-light);border:1px solid var(--card-border-light);border-radius:16px;padding:30px;max-width:400px;margin:40px auto 0;text-align:left;backdrop-filter:blur(12px);-webkit-backdrop-filter:blur(12px);box-shadow:var(--shadow-light)}.showcase-card__header{display:flex;align-items:center;gap:15px;margin-bottom:20px}.showcase-card__icon-wrapper{width:50px;height:50px;border-radius:10px;background-color:var(--accent);display:flex;align-items:center;justify-content:center}.showcase-card__icon{width:28px;height:28px;color:#fff}.showcase-card__title-group{flex:1}.showcase-card__title{font-size:1.25rem;font-weight:700;margin:0}.showcase-card__version{font-size:.9rem;color:var(--accent-secondary);font-weight:500}.showcase-card__description{margin:0 0 20px 0;line-height:1.6;opacity:.9}.showcase-card__tags{display:flex;gap:10px;margin-bottom:20px}.showcase-card__tag{font-size:.8rem;padding:5px 10px;border-radius:20px}.tag--ios{background-color:rgba(0,0,0,0.05)}.tag--android{background-color:rgba(52,211,153,0.2);color:var(--accent-secondary)}.tag--utility{background-color:rgba(79,70,229,0.1);color:var(--accent)}.showcase-card__button{display:block;width:100%;text-align:center;padding:12px;border-radius:8px;text-decoration:none;font-weight:500;background-color:rgba(0,0,0,0.05);color:var(--text-light);transition:background-color .2s ease}.showcase-card__button:hover{background-color:rgba(0,0,0,0.1)}.features-grid{display:grid;grid-template-columns:repeat(auto-fit,minmax(300px,1fr));gap:25px;margin-top:60px}.feature-card{background:var(--card-bg-light);border:1px solid var(--card-border-light);border-radius:16px;padding:30px;text-align:left;backdrop-filter:blur(12px);-webkit-backdrop-filter:blur(12px);box-shadow:var(--shadow-light);transition:transform .2s ease}.feature-card:hover{transform:translateY(-5px)}.feature-card__icon{width:32px;height:32px;color:var(--accent);margin-bottom:15px}.feature-card__title{font-size:1.2rem;font-weight:700;margin:0 0 10px 0}.feature-card__description{margin:0;line-height:1.6;opacity:.8}.urgency-note{margin-top:60px;font-style:italic;opacity:.8}.footer{padding:40px 0;text-align:center;border-top:1px solid var(--card-border-light);margin-top:80px}.footer__socials{display:flex;justify-content:center;gap:20px;margin-bottom:20px}.footer__social-link{display:inline-block;transition:transform .2s ease}.footer__social-link:hover{transform:scale(1.1)}.footer__social-icon{width:24px;height:24px;opacity:.7;transition:opacity .2s ease;color:var(--text-light)}.footer__social-link:hover .footer__social-icon{opacity:1;color:var(--accent)}.footer__copyright{font-size:.9rem;opacity:.7}